Greentech refers to products designed to reduce environmental harm, and risk compliance is the set of checks that prove a package actually behaves that way. For a dropper bottle the concerns divide into three groups: the chemical safety of the materials, how easily the bottle can be recycled, and the paperwork that proves both. Glass dropper bottles made from clean, food-grade material score well on all three, which is why they remain the default for sensitive formulas.
The single most relevant rule change for packaging is the EU Packaging and Packaging Waste Regulation (PPWR), which replaces old national packaging directives. Two dates matter. From 2026, packaging placed on the EU market must be designed to be recyclable in principle. From 2030, that design must actually reach a minimum recyclability of around 70%, or it cannot be sold in the EU at all. In practice this means the decisions you make about a dropper bottle today—the glass, the pipette, the cap liner—determine whether that product is still sellable in a few years.
PPWR also sets strict chemical limits. The combined concentration of lead, cadmium, mercury and hexavalent chromium in packaging must stay below 100 ppm, and food-contact packaging faces additional restrictions on PFAS. Buyers are expected to hold a technical documentation file covering every component—including inks, coatings and the rubber bulb or pipette—plus a signed declaration of conformity and, for each EU market, a completed EPR registration. Labeling will also tighten, with manufacturer details and a traceability identifier required and harmonized recycling pictograms arriving from 2028.
Not every dropper bottle carries the same risk, and the material you pick is the biggest lever. Amber glass dropper bottles protect light-sensitive oils and are fully recyclable, making them a strong fit for glass dropper bottles used in prestige skincare. Clear glass shows off a product's natural color and still recycles cleanly. Borosilicate glass adds chemical resistance for lab reagents and active ingredients. For the pipette, choose a bulb and liner that are compatible with the cap thread and free of heavy-metal additives, since contamination on any single part can fail the whole bottle.
Plastic dropper bottles in PET or LDPE remain useful for travel sizes and budget ranges. If you go this route, look for BPA-free statements and, increasingly, PCR recycled content. Just remember that adding recycled plastic or a printed insert can complicate the recyclability claim, so verify each option against your target EU market rather than assuming one rule fits everywhere. Recyclability is helped or hurt by tiny design choices. Keep the glass, pipette and cap assembly to compatible materials so the bottle can be reprocessed without separating complicated layers. Avoid labels or sleeves made from materials that contaminate the glass stream, and keep any metal elements in the dispenser to a minimum. Minimizing empty space in the bottle and its carton also matters, because regulators now scrutinize excessive void space in grouped, transport and e-commerce packaging.
